.page-impact-report .text-yellow-warning{color:var(--color-sentiment-warning)}.page-impact-report .text-blue-300{color:var(--color-blue)}.page-impact-report .font-bold{font-weight:bold}.page-impact-report .divider{width:100%;border-top:hsla(180,18%,9%,0.25) solid 1px}.page-impact-report section.banner.banner-page{min-height:450px;height:calc(100vh - 95px);max-height:900px;background-position:bottom center;background-image:url('https://compcan-res.cloudinary.com/image/upload/v1762446928/pages/impact-report/hero-fy26.jpg')}.page-impact-report section.banner.banner-page:before{background:rgba(0,0,0,0.3)}.page-impact-report section.banner.banner-page .container{position:absolute;bottom:0;max-width:100%}.page-impact-report h1{font-size:var(--font-size-normal-plus80);font-weight:var(--font-weight-sans-bold)}.page-impact-report .pdf-btn{background:var(--color-blue-300);border:2px solid var(--color-blue-300);border-radius:50px;padding:1.25rem 2rem;font-family:var(--font-family-sans);text-transform:uppercase;letter-spacing:0.05rem;color:#fff;line-height:1.4;font-style:normal;font-weight:700;width:auto!important;font-size:1rem;-webkit-box-sizing:border-box;box-sizing:border-box;-webkit-transition:all 0.3s linear;transition:all 0.3s linear;text-decoration:none}.page-impact-report .pdf-btn:hover{background:var(--color-blue-400);border:2px solid var(--color-blue-400);cursor:pointer}.page-impact-report .pdf-btn-secondary{border:2px solid #fff;background:none}.page-impact-report .pdf-btn-secondary:hover{background:rgba(0,0,0,0.25);backdrop-filter:blur(2.5px);-webkit-backdrop-filter:blur(1.8px);border:2px solid #fff}.page-impact-report .dropdown{text-wrap:balance!important}.page-impact-report .dropdown:before{top:25px;border-top:5px solid #f0f8f8}.page-impact-report .dropdown ul{position:relative;background:none;border:none;line-height:1.5;width:100%}.page-impact-report .dropdown ul li{border:none}.page-impact-report .dropdown ul li a{color:#f0f8f8;font-weight:bold;text-decoration:underline;border:none}.page-impact-report .dropdown ul li a:hover{background:none;color:#fff}.page-impact-report #endorse{background-color:var(--color-white-400)}.page-impact-report #endorse .ed-logo-container{display:-webkit-box;display:-ms-flexbox;display:flex;-ms-flex-pack:distribute;justify-content:space-around;-webkit-box-align:center;-ms-flex-align:center;align-items:center;gap:40px;max-width:900px;margin-inline:auto}.page-impact-report .link-group-container{display:-ms-grid;display:grid;-ms-grid-columns:minmax(0,1fr) 30px minmax(0,1fr);grid-template-columns:repeat(2,minmax(0,1fr));grid-gap:30px}.page-impact-report .link-group{font-size:var(--font-size-normal-plus10)}.page-impact-report .link-group li{line-height:1.4}.page-impact-report .link-group>*+*{margin-top:12px}.page-impact-report #affiliations{color:var(--color-grey-300)}.page-impact-report #affiliations .logo-group-1{display:-ms-grid;display:grid;-ms-grid-columns:minmax(auto,180px) 40px minmax(auto,300px) 40px minmax(auto,180px);grid-template-columns:minmax(auto,180px) minmax(auto,300px) minmax(auto,180px);grid-gap:40px;margin-bottom:30px}.page-impact-report #affiliations .logo-group-2{display:-ms-grid;display:grid;-ms-grid-columns:minmax(auto,270px) 60px minmax(auto,85px) 60px minmax(auto,100px) 60px minmax(auto,100px);grid-template-columns:minmax(auto,270px) minmax(auto,85px) minmax(auto,100px) minmax(auto,100px);grid-gap:60px}.page-impact-report #affiliations .logo-group-2 .logo-container:after{right:-30px}.page-impact-report #affiliations .logo-container{position:relative;display:-webkit-box;display:-ms-flexbox;display:flex;-webkit-box-align:end;-ms-flex-align:end;align-items:end;-webkit-box-pack:start;-ms-flex-pack:start;justify-content:flex-start}.page-impact-report #affiliations .logo-container:after{content:'';position:absolute;border-left:1px solid hsla(0,0%,0%,0.5);right:-20px;bottom:10px;height:40px}.page-impact-report #affiliations .logo-container:last-child:after{display:none}.page-impact-report #affiliations .logo{height:60px;-o-object-fit:contain;object-fit:contain}.page-impact-report #affiliations .logo-tall{height:90px}@media (min-width:2000px){.page-impact-report section.banner.banner-page{background-position:center center}}@media (max-width:800px){.page-impact-report h1{font-size:var(--font-size-normal-plus60)}.page-impact-report .download-btns{width:100%;max-width:450px}.page-impact-report .link-group-container{-ms-grid-columns:minmax(0,1fr);grid-template-columns:repeat(1,minmax(0,1fr));grid-gap:0px}.page-impact-report .link-group:last-child{margin-top:12px}}@media (max-width:600px){.page-impact-report section.banner.banner-page{height:calc(100vh - 140px)}.page-impact-report #endorse .ed-logo-container{-webkit-box-orient:vertical;-webkit-box-direction:normal;-ms-flex-direction:column;flex-direction:column;gap:30px;margin-top:20px}.page-impact-report #affiliations .logo-group-1{-ms-grid-columns:minmax(0,1fr);grid-template-columns:repeat(1,minmax(0,1fr));grid-gap:24px;margin-bottom:24px}.page-impact-report #affiliations .logo-group-2{-ms-grid-columns:minmax(0,1fr);grid-template-columns:repeat(1,minmax(0,1fr));grid-gap:24px}.page-impact-report #affiliations .logo-container{-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.page-impact-report #affiliations .logo-container:after{display:none}}@media (max-width:450px){.page-impact-report section.banner.banner-page{max-height:640px;background-image:url('https://compcan-res.cloudinary.com/image/upload/v1762446928/pages/impact-report/hero-mobile-fy26.jpg')}.page-impact-report h1{font-size:var(--font-size-normal-plus50)}.page-impact-report .pdf-btn{padding-inline:0.75rem;font-size:14px}.page-impact-report .dropdown:before{display:none}}